Stress doesn't cause a reveg, light does. Plants can take quite a bit of punishment though revegging can bring out some recessive traits that may not have displayed before, usually coloring traits. If you have hermie issues that's your genetics.

it can't go back into veg from veg, its all the same stage. veg. Revegging is a term for when the plant has entered flower and is getting more light then necessary +12hs and in turn is going back into vegetative state, its marked by weird growth from the buds and large single finger leaves coming out of the buds themselves. This happens because some flowering hormones are light sensitive and are destroyed when the lights are on to long. but they build up in the night. its why uninterrupted darkness is key. Keep em dark! Stress will likely cause a hermi if there is enough of it over time. revegging only happens from light exposure from my understanding. Good Luck!
